Exploring the Gateway Arch and Beyond

The iconic Gateway Arch stands proudly over St. Louis, Missouri , presenting an unforgettable experience for here tourists . Start your exploration with a unique tram ride to the top , which stunning sights of the river and the surrounding await. Remember to additionally explore the subterranean museum, which recounts the story of westward expansion and the trailblazers who built the land. Hidden Gems in St. Louis You Need to Know

Beyond the Gateway Arch and the Cardinals, St. Louis boasts a wealth of lesser-known treasures. Explore the magic of the Missouri Botanical Garden's serene Japanese Garden, a peaceful oasis outside the city's commotion . Art lovers should be sure to visit the Laumeier Sculpture Park, a vast outdoor gallery showcasing unique works. For a taste of history, venture to the historic Compton Avenue neighborhood , with its stunning architecture and colorful murals.
